#87c4b0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#87c4b0 is composed of 52.9% red, 76.9%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 10.2%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 160.3 degrees, a saturation of 34.1% and a lightness of 64.9%. #87c4b0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#0f8961.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#87c4b0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060b0a is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#87c4b0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3a8a7 is the less saturated color, while #50fbc3 is the most saturated one.
